CVE-2021-21739
Last modified
CVE-2021-21739 is a medium-severity vulnerability rated 4.6/10 on the CVSS scale. A ZTE's product of the transport network access layer has a security vulnerability. Because the system does not sufficiently verify the data reliability, attackers could replace an authenticated optical module on the equipment with an unauthenticated one, bypassing system authentication and detection, thus affecting signal transmission. EPSS estimates a 0.25% chance of exploitation in the next 30 days.
